Title: The Innovative Contributions of Laurence D Brenner

Introduction

Laurence D Brenner is a notable inventor based in Boylston, MA (US), recognized for his significant contributions to the field of medical devices. With a total of 16 patents to his name, Brenner has made substantial advancements in catheter technology, enhancing the functionality and usability of medical devices.

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is the "Catheter compatible stiffening stylet with packaging and device hold elements." This integrated medical device features a stiffening stylet designed for portions of a catheter, along with attachment features that improve the functionality and packaging of the catheter system. Another significant patent is the "Method for percutaneously implanting a medical catheter and medical catheter implanting assembly." This method focuses on the percutaneous implantation of medical catheters, such as gastrostomy feeding tubes, and includes an innovative implanting assembly that simplifies the process.
